Output 423c6e186f4c456fdcccca39c4a7f8d7ee0e6d70a4c16a8482362a76367583e6:34

value
5987144
script pubkey
OP_0 OP_PUSHBYTES_20 395858522f61e0cd3da3fdc347a4c486fe9be56c
address
bc1q89v9s530v8sv60drlhp50fxysmlfhetvklrefl
transaction
423c6e186f4c456fdcccca39c4a7f8d7ee0e6d70a4c16a8482362a76367583e6
spent
true